MIND THE GAP

Mind the Gap is an integrated campaign designed for the Speak Mandarin Council, that seeks to encourage Chinese speakers to improve their mastery of the language. Utilising art installations and interactive posters, it motivates the speaker to explore and improve their use of the language.

In Singapore, we speak both English and Mandarin. But English is the preferred language for business and this has resulted in a slow but gradual decline in the fluency of Chinese speakers, with many now unable to recognise key Mandarin characters. This causes a gap in their comprehension of the language, causing them to guess or imagine what is being said or written. Obviously, this can lead to misunderstandings and criticism from those fluent in the language.
